General Description:
The position will work with the Clinical, Regulatory, Statistical Programming, Data Management and other Research Scientists in designing clinical trials and developing the statistical analysis plan, facilitate the implementation of statistical analyses, provide statistical input to the CSR and scientific presentations/manuscripts. This position needs knowledge of clinical trial design concepts, in-depth knowledge of all phases of the drug development process and demonstrated skills in the planning, analysis and reporting of clinical trials.
